Meet your instructor
Francisco Santolo
CEO de Scalabl
He is an economist and MBA, with postgraduate studies at prestigious universities such as Harvard, Stanford, Chicago, Singularity, Kellogg, MIT and INSEAD. In 2017, he was recognized by Forbes magazine as the "Startup Hacker". In 2020 he was distinguished by the Association of MBAs as a finalist for the best entrepreneur of the year worldwide. He has co-founded more than 50 companies, led multinational corporations, and helped create more than 500 startups through the Scalabl methodology. He is an innovation consultant for renowned corporations, an MBA professor and an international speaker. In 2018 he was invited as the main speaker at the G20 YEA and was a member of the Argentine delegation at Fukuoka 2019 and Riyadh 2020. He is a member of the ASAEDE Board of Directors and the Business Board of the Innovation and Change Management Institute in Geneva, Switzerland.
